Whether in homes, offices, or large commercial buildings, HVAC systems regulate temperature, air quality, and humidity, making living and working spaces pleasant and healthy.

At its core, the HVAC system has three main functions. Heating warms the air during cold weather using furnaces, heat pumps, or boilers. Ventilation ensures the exchange of indoor and outdoor air, removing pollutants and controlling moisture to maintain fresh air. Air conditioning cools the air in hot weather, often using refrigerants to absorb and release heat. Together, these components work seamlessly to create a balanced indoor climate.

HVAC systems vary in complexity. A simple residential unit might combine heating and cooling in one device, while commercial setups use extensive ductwork, air handlers, and advanced controls. Modern HVAC systems also incorporate energy-efficient technologies and smart thermostats that optimize performance and reduce energy consumption.

Beyond comfort, HVAC plays a vital role in health by filtering out allergens, dust, and bacteria, which is especially important in hospitals and schools. Proper maintenance is essential to keep the system efficient and extend its lifespan, as neglected HVAC units can lead to poor air quality and higher utility bills.
